当前位置: 数据库>sqlserver
sql2005 大数据量检索分页的sql代码
来源: 互联网 发布时间:2014-08-29
本文导语: 仅列出sql部分,更多功能大家自行完善吧。 sql代码: 代码示例: select * from ( select *,row_number() over(order by OrderColumn) as orderindex from TableName ) as a where a.orderindex between @StartIndex and @EndIndex 说明: @StartIndex为当前页起始序号 @E...
仅列出sql部分,更多功能大家自行完善吧。
sql代码:
代码示例:
select * from
(
select *,row_number() over(order by OrderColumn) as orderindex from TableName
) as a
where a.orderindex between @StartIndex and @EndIndex
(
select *,row_number() over(order by OrderColumn) as orderindex from TableName
) as a
where a.orderindex between @StartIndex and @EndIndex
说明:
@StartIndex为当前页起始序号
@EndIndex为当前页结束记录序号,可以直接作为参数输入,也可以通过输入PageSize和PageIndex计算得出。